WebThe First Quarto (1603) text of Hamlet contains 15,983 words, the Second Quarto (1604) contains 28,628 words, and the First Folio (1623) contains 27,602 words. WebThe First Quarto is a short early text of Hamlet. Though it was published in 1603, it was lost or not known until a copy was discovered in 1823. It contains a number of unique characteristics and oddities. WebHamlet includes many references to performance of all kinds – both theatrical performance and the way people perform in daily life. In his first appearance, Hamlet draws a distinction between outward behavior— “actions that a man might play”— and real feelings: “that within which passeth show” (I.ii.). WebIn the first scene of Hamlet(1.1.14), the word rivalsis used where we would use “companions.” At 1.1.44we find the word hiswhere we would use “its” and at 1.1.134the word stillused (as it most often is in Shakespeare) to mean “always.”

Then there is also the father son relationship that first come up in this first scene, and then continues to come up as a theme throughout the play. tsbie exam time tableWebAug 10, 2024 · Shakespeare is thought to have written Hamlet in 1599–1601. It was published as a quarto in 1603 and in a much fuller version in 1604–05. The 1623 First Folio version is much closer to the second quarto, but differs from it by hundreds of lines.
